EPF10K50EQC240-1N: Key Features & Specifications
1. Core Logic Architecture
- Logic Elements (LEs): 2,880
- Logic Array Blocks (LABs): 360
- Equivalent Gates: 199,000
- On-Chip RAM: 40,960 bits
2. I/O & Connectivity
- Programmable I/O Pins: 189
- Package Type: 240-pin BFQFP (32x32mm)
- Mounting: Surface-mount (SMT)
3. Power & Operating Conditions
- Voltage Range: 2.3V 2.7V (low-power design)
- Temperature Range: 0 C to 70 C
